#724502 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#724502 is composed of 44.7% red, 27.1%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 39.5% magenta, 98.2% yellow and 55.3% black. It has a hue angle of 35.9 degrees, a saturation of 96.6% and a lightness of 22.7%. #724502 color hex could be obtained by blending #e48a04 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

#724502 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#724502 has RGB values of R:114, G:69,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.39, Y:0.98, K:0.55. Its decimal value is 7488770.

Shades and Tints of #724502
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#120b00 is the darkest color, while #fffef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#724502
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3c3a38 is the less saturated color, while #724502 is the most saturated one.
